Drumshanbo Gunpowder is made at The Shed Distillery in a small village on the shore of Lough Allen in County Leitrim, a place that brought distilling back to the area after a long absence. The house signature is gunpowder tea, a slow-roasted Chinese green tea, set against oriental botanicals. This expression layers in high-quality Californian oranges, giving the familiar spirit a fresh, summery citrus lift.
The nose is bright and citrusy, intense orange over juniper, cardamom and the exotic note of green tea. The palate is lively and fruity, juicy orange meeting fine-tart gunpowder tea and steady juniper, while the finish runs long, tangy and gently spiced. Pour over ice with tonic and a curl of fresh orange zest, or build it into a citrus gin spritz.
